Ticket PIX-209: The ResizeRunner CLI's credential for the internal AssetForge service expired last night, breaking batch jobs for all external plugins. Plugin authors should update their local configs promptly, as old tokens are now rejected outright. A fresh credential has been provisioned and validated. The replacement key appears immediately below.

app token of fajop-fahif = qvz4-AnML

Q: Why does the orders table in Bramblecart use a deleted_at column instead of hard deletes?

A: Soft deletes preserve audit history and let the reconciliation job in Ledgerloom replay cancelled orders. Reviewers should confirm every query filters on deleted_at IS NULL. If you spot a query missing that filter, flag it and notify the data team at the address below.

pager mailbox: praax_ralok_kaswyn@merlaqcorp.example

Leadership Review Briefing — Annual Billing Shift

Welcome aboard! Quick context before Thursday's review: Brindlewood Systems has been testing annual billing for our Fernpath subscription tier since spring. Early numbers look good — churn dipped, and the Caldmere branch hit renewal targets two months early. Finance wants a full rollout by Q3, though Support flags onboarding friction for smaller accounts. We'd like your read before we commit. The confidential plan detail from the steering group follows below.

board note of kadug-tawig: Only 5 of the 100 pilot accounts renewed Oliath, so a churn review is set for April 15.

## Service Accounts — Queuemigration Notes

Hey support folks — as part of retiring our homegrown job queue (RIP Crankshaft), all background workers now run under the `taskrunner-svc` account on Flowline. If a customer reports stuck exports, check the Flowline dashboard first, not the old Crankshaft logs — those stopped updating last week. For manual requeues, authenticate with the key below.

gateway credential: vxb3-o9a